Web1 jul. 2002 · Stated as a mathematical formula taking the total volume of a pressure tank into consideration, it looks like this: Drawdown = P 1 V / P 2 - P 1 V / P 3 where, P 1 is the pre-charge pressure. P 2 is the cut-in pressure P 3 is the cut-out pressure V is the total tank volume Remember that all pressures must be stated in terms of absolute pressure. old railway cycle routes https://cafegalvez.com

WebBoyle expressed his results in a relationship that is known as Boyle’s law equation or Boyle’s law formula: P 1 V 1 = P 2 V 2 . This law assumes the temperature remains constant. Boyle’s Law Boyle’s Law states that for a gas at a constant temperature, pressure × volume is... WebBoyle’s law equation is written as: V ∝ 1/P. Or. P ∝ 1/V. Or. PV = k 1. Where V is the volume of the gas, P is the pressure of the gas and K 1 is the constant. Boyle’s Law can be used to determine the current pressure or volume of gas and can be represented also as; P 1 V 1 = P 2 V 2. Boyle’s Law-Related Problem. An 18.10mL sample of ...
